Is Furniture Countable or Uncountable?

Furniture refers to movable items used to make a room or building suitable for living or working in. It is an uncountable noun and should not be used in the plural form:

We bought some new furniture for the office.
We bought some new furnitures for the office.

✅ The store sells a wide range of furniture.
❌ The store sells a wide range of furnitures.

✅ I need to rearrange all the furniture in my bedroom.
❌ I need to rearrange all the furnitures in my bedroom.

Like other uncountable nouns, furniture takes a singular verb:

✅ The furniture in the living room is very modern.
The furniture in the living room are very modern.

The furniture was delivered yesterday.
❌ The furniture were delivered yesterday.

All the furniture has been arranged perfectly in the room.
❌ All the furniture have been arranged perfectly in the room.

If you need to quantify furniture, you can say piece(s) of furniture or some furniture. Alternatively, you can use specific terms such as a chair or a table. Do not say a furniture:

✅ That bookshelf is a nice piece of furniture for the living room.
❌ That bookshelf is a nice furniture for the living room.

✅ Only two pieces of furniture were needed to fill the space.
❌ Only two furnitures were needed to fill the space.

✅ She sold some furniture before moving abroad.
She sold a furniture before moving abroad.
